What it costs to own in Innerarity Island

On a median-priced Innerarity Island home ($565,000), property taxes at Escambia County’s typical millage of 17.5383 run roughly $9,032 a year with the homestead exemption applied — before any CDD or special-district charges, which vary by community.

The average Citizens Property Insurance premium in Escambia County is about $2,364 a year (April 2026 filings); private-market quotes differ, and a good agent will tell you which carriers are actually writing here.

Run the real numbers before you commit: what selling nets you, whether your Save Our Homes benefit moves with you, and rent vs buy in Escambia County.

At Innerarity Island’s $565,000 median and Escambia County’s adopted 17.54 mills (FY2025-26), a home assessed at that price carries roughly $9,910 a year in property tax before exemptions, or about $9,190 with the full Florida homestead exemption — a buyer’s first-year figure; a long-time owner’s Save Our Homes cap can be far lower, which is one reason resale taxes jump at closing. Municipal and special-district millage varies inside the county; see the Escambia County tax page.

Rents and the investor math

Typical asking rent across Escambia County sits near $1,678 a month (Zillow’s rent index). Rents are moving about 2.7% year over year. County-level yield math pencils to roughly a 7.13% cap rate on typical numbers, before expenses. Home prices run about 4.3x the county’s median household income, the affordability backdrop every buyer here negotiates inside. If you are weighing an investment purchase in Innerarity Island, ask your agent for community-level rent comps rather than county averages — the spread between communities is wide.

Is Innerarity Island in a flood zone?
Of 13 recently listed or sold Innerarity Island homes with a geocoded location, 8 sit inside a FEMA special flood hazard zone (A or V zones); the median elevation of those listings is 6 ft. Zones are checked per address, not per community; confirm any specific parcel on FEMA's map before relying on it.
Does Innerarity Island have an HOA, and how much is it?
13 of the 13 homes recently listed or sold in Innerarity Island report an HOA, with a median fee of $43 per month as entered by the listing agents. Fees vary by sub-association and product type; verify with the association's current budget.
How much are property taxes in Innerarity Island?
Using the Escambia County FY2025-26 rate of 17.54 mills and Innerarity Island's recorded median sold price of $565,000, a home assessed at that price would owe roughly $9,910 a year before exemptions, or about $9,190 with the full homestead exemption. Long-time owners under Save Our Homes usually pay less; taxes reset toward this level when a home sells. Actual bills depend on the parcel's municipality and special districts.
